Couples Therapy

The Problem  
Coupledom can sometimes feel like a tightrope walk where the balance is shaky. You might find yourselves trudging through the mundane, weighed down by the baggage of unmet dreams and the heavy cloak of routine. The spark that once ignited your connection can dim, leaving stale arguments to fill the silence where real communication should thrive. Issues like work-life balance, intimacy, parenting, and finances become hot spots, drawing you into a cycle of frustration. Instead of a united front, you may feel like two individuals grappling with how to maintain a partnership amidst the chaos. 

A Solution  
Enter couples therapy, a transformative space where you both commit to rediscovering yourselves and each other. It’s about peeling back the layers of your experiences and diving into the messy yet rich tapestry of your relationship. This journey invites you to cultivate curiosity about the pressures each of you faces, to unpack the expectations, beliefs, and anxieties that often get tangled in the daily grind. It’s not just about addressing the conflicts; it’s about making room for your partnership to breathe and thrive.

Benefits  
Research backs it up, healthy partnerships can boost your immune system, lower the risk of heart disease, and alleviate stress, anxiety, and depression. Resilient couples navigate life’s twists and turns more adeptly, adapting together through various life stages.
